What Causes This Problem

  • Fires can spread causing smoke to infiltrate various areas.
  • Cooking incidents often lead to smoke damage in kitchens.
  • Cigarette smoke can accumulate and damage indoor surfaces.
  • Electrical malfunctions may produce smoke and fire hazards.
  • Old heating systems can emit smoke if not properly maintained.

Service Cost In Kennesaw, GA

The estimated cost for smoke damage restoration services typically ranges from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on the extent of the damage and the specific needs of the project.
